Drum size

Depending on the amount of washing you do and the kind of fabric you usually wash, the drum size for your washing machine can play a crucial role in your decision making process. A larger drum can hold more laundry, including bulky items like bedding and king size duvets. This can help save energy. Smaller capacity machines are a good option for singles or couples however families will require something with a larger drum size to handle their daily laundry needs.

Drum sizes range from a small washer with 5kg drum to massive machines that can hold 12kg drums. It is important to remember that drum size doesn't specify the total capacity of the machine however, it depends on other factors like spin speed and energy efficiency.

Steel or plastic drums may be used in 12kg washing machines. Both are durable and efficient however, plastic drums are generally less expensive and are typically used in top-loading washing machines. If you want the best value, some models use advanced materials like titanium and aluminium to create sturdy, tough drums.

Spin speed

The spin speed of a 12kg washing machine determines the amount of water it is able to remove from your clothes, which reduces drying time and helps to save money on energy costs. Find a model with a fast 1400 revolutions per minute (rpm) spin speed, which will allow you to give your laundry a quick and efficient clean.

Noise

If you're planning to create an open-plan kitchen diner and living space, or in a tiny flat with little storage space, you'll require a quiet washing machine that won't disrupt the family. Look for models that come with a Quiet Mark or lower noise levels during the spin cycle. It's around 48dB instead of 72dB which is equivalent to a normal conversation. Energy efficiency

Energy efficiency is an important factor to consider when buying a washing machine. This can help you save money on your electricity bill and reduce your carbon footprint. The energy consumption of your washing machine is dependent on the amount of laundry and the cycle type. For instance, a large load that includes a lot of towels and blankets will use more energy than a smaller load of just t-shirts. It is important to choose the right size for your household.

You can determine the energy efficiency rating of the washing machine by checking the energy label on the appliance. It will inform you of the amount of energy it consumes per hour, which you can then multiply by your electricity rate to calculate the annual running costs. This method is accurate only if you use the washing machine in the same way each time. You'll use more energy if you change between cycles or alter the temperature.
